Summary/Abstract: The goal of management control is to constantly improve management, which will result inincreased efficiency and effectiveness of individual units of the public finance sector, governmentadministration departments, and local government units. As a result, it is intended to increasethe efficiency and effectiveness of the entire Polish public administration. Managementcontrol indicates that a well-managed organization is an organization that achieves the goals setbefore it, performs its tasks in an efficient and effective manner, in accordance with the applicableregulations, and its reports are in line with the actual state. In addition to the orientation toachieve goals and tasks, the characteristic feature of management control is accenting the individualresponsibility of the manager (public accountability). Management control assumes theself-improvement of the organization, continuity of diagnosing, monitoring and improving theprocesses carried out by the organization.
